Carrie Underwood stopped by The Tonight Show to perform her rollicking single, “Pink Champagne.” Appearing with her live band, the singer gave the tune a chic vibe complete with a backdrop of the titular beverage. “Pink Champagne” appears on Underwood’s new album, Denim & Rhinestones, out now.
